Subject: User module split — first cut shipped

Review request for the Ordane monolith split. The user module is now a standalone service: auth flows, session handling, and profile storage moved out. Shared secrets rotated; the monolith retains only a thin proxy. No schema changes to credential tables. Token validation logic is unchanged but relocated — please verify boundary checks there first. Rollback path is documented in the split runbook. The candidate build for review carries the identifier below.

session token of bajeg-bajop = htk4_6c57

Changelog — Harrowgate Scheduler 2.8.0. During the cron drift investigation (jobs firing up to 40s late on the Fenwick cluster), we found the default tick interval and clock-sync tolerance were too permissive and masked NTP skew. Defaults have been tightened: drift detection now alerts rather than silently rescheduling, and the jitter window is capped. No privilege or network-exposure changes. For review purposes, the full set of new default values shipped with this release appears below.

settings of bahip-hahip:
[wenath]
host = wenath.lumiclabs.corp
user = wenath_svc
database = wenath_prod

Investigation shows the sandbox environment shipped with the backpressure queue depth set to 50 instead of 5000, causing the dispatcher to shed load aggressively and reject plugin callbacks. We have corrected the queue depth and retry ceiling in the shared sandbox config. Plugin authors running a local harness must also update their env file: after setting HOLLOWPINE_QUEUE_DEPTH=5000, add the credential line below, exactly as issued to your plugin account:

sealed setting: LEDGER_TOKEN20=6148d35bbb480b0ab79e